John W Aldrich 1954 - 2013

John W Aldrich was born on May 23, 1954, and died at age 58 years old on April 4, 2013. John Aldrich was buried at Dallas - Ft. Worth National Cemetery Section 26 Site 222 2000 Mountain Creek Pkwy, in Dallas, Tx. Family, friend, or fan, this family history biography is for you to remember John W Aldrich.

In 1954, in the year that John W Aldrich was born, from April 22 through June 17th, the Army v. McCarthy hearings were held. The U.S. Army accused Roy Cohn (chief counsel to Senator McCarthy and later trusted mentor of Donald Trump) of blackmail. McCarthy and Cohn accused the U.S. Army of harboring communists. The Army allegations were found to be true. The U.S. Senate later censured McCarthy.
